数据大屏制作中的前端技术选型

在当今信息化时代,数据大屏作为一种展示企业、政府等组织运行状态和业务数据的直观方式,越来越受到重视。而数据大屏的制作离不开前端技术的支持。那么,在数据大屏制作中,如何进行前端技术选型呢?本文将针对这一问题进行探讨。

一、数据大屏制作的前端技术概述

数据大屏制作主要涉及前端技术、后端技术和数据库技术。其中,前端技术负责数据可视化展示,后端技术负责数据处理和分析,数据库技术负责存储和管理数据。本文主要关注数据大屏制作中的前端技术选型。

二、数据大屏制作中的前端技术选型原则

  1. 兼容性:所选技术应具备良好的兼容性,能够在多种浏览器和设备上正常运行。

  2. 性能:数据大屏通常需要处理大量数据,因此前端技术应具备较高的性能,以保证数据展示的流畅性。

  3. 易用性:前端技术应易于学习和使用,降低开发成本。

  4. 生态丰富:所选技术应拥有丰富的生态资源,便于扩展和集成。

  5. 安全性:数据大屏涉及大量敏感信息,前端技术应具备较高的安全性。

三、数据大屏制作中的前端技术选型

  1. HTML5:作为现代网页开发的基础,HTML5提供了丰富的标签和API,支持多媒体、离线存储等功能,是数据大屏制作的基础。

  2. CSS3:CSS3提供了丰富的样式和动画效果,可以美化数据大屏的界面。

  3. JavaScript:JavaScript是数据大屏制作的核心技术,负责处理用户交互、数据渲染等。

  4. Vue.js:Vue.js是一款流行的前端框架,具有易学易用、高性能等特点,适合数据大屏开发。

  5. React:React是一款由Facebook推出的前端框架,具有高性能、组件化等特点,适合大型数据大屏开发。

  6. Three.js:Three.js是一款基于WebGL的3D图形库,可以用于数据大屏中的3D可视化展示。

  7. ECharts:ECharts是一款基于JavaScript的数据可视化库,支持多种图表类型,可以方便地实现数据大屏中的数据可视化。

  8. D3.js:D3.js是一款基于SVG和Canvas的数据可视化库,具有高度灵活性和自定义性。

四、案例分析

以某企业数据大屏为例,该数据大屏主要展示企业运营数据、市场趋势等。前端技术选型如下:

  1. HTML5:作为数据大屏制作的基础,用于搭建页面结构。

  2. CSS3:用于美化数据大屏界面,实现动画效果。

  3. JavaScript:负责处理用户交互、数据渲染等。

  4. Vue.js:作为前端框架,实现组件化和模块化开发。

  5. ECharts:用于实现数据可视化,展示企业运营数据和市场趋势。

  6. Three.js:用于实现部分3D可视化展示。

通过以上技术选型,该企业数据大屏成功实现了数据可视化、交互性等功能,提高了数据展示的直观性和易用性。

总之,在数据大屏制作中,前端技术选型至关重要。合理的技术选型可以提高数据大屏的性能、易用性和安全性,从而为用户提供更好的使用体验。在实际开发过程中,应根据项目需求和团队技术实力,选择合适的前端技术。

猜你喜欢:网络可视化